The Ultimate Simple Recipe: White Vinegar & Water with Salt
The secret lies in simplicity. A perfectly balanced cleaning solution mostly consists of:
- White distilled vinegar (5% acidity) – Naturally disinfects and cuts through grease via acetic acid.
- Distilled water – Dilutes the vinegar safely without introducing mineral buildup.
- A pinch of coarse sea salt or baking soda (optional) – Enhances abrasiveness and neutralizes odors.
Together, these ingredients tackle colossal kitchen chores with remarkable efficiency.

How This Recipe Outperforms Store Brands
1. Superior Degreasing Power
Vinegar’s acidity breaks down oils, grease, and food residues—common kitchen culprits that store cleaners struggle with. When properly diluted, this homemade cleaner dissolves buildups faster than most store-bought “all-purpose” sprays.
2. Natural Disinfection Superior to Most Cleaners
Studies confirm vinegar’s acetic acid solution reduces bacteria and viruses on surfaces, comparable to mild antimicrobial agents without harsh chemicals. For everyday use in food prep zones, consistent sanitation is critical—and this recipe delivers.
3. Cost-Effective and Accessible
Vinegar costs less than $1 per bottle, and water is free. No need to spend extra on overwhelmingly packaged products for cleaning tasks already handled well by simple acid-based agents.
4. Non-Toxic & Family-Safe
Unlike many store-brand sprays loaded with synthetic fragrances and harsh chemicals, this recipe is non-toxic, safe around kids and pets, and gentler on utensils and appliances.
